Transform Your Space: Creative Console Table Decor Behind the Couch
Console tables are often overlooked as mere functional pieces, but when strategically placed behind a couch, they become a canvas for creativity and a powerful tool for enhancing your space's aesthetic. Here, we explore innovative ideas to decorate your console table, transforming it into a stunning focal point that complements your couch and reflects your unique style.
Understand Your Space: Console Table Placement
Before diving into decoration ideas, consider the layout of your room. Console tables work best when placed against a wall, with the couch positioned a few feet away to create a cozy conversation area. The table's length should ideally be around two-thirds the length of your couch for balance and harmony. Once you've nailed the placement, it's time to bring your console table to life.
Layer with Height: Tall and Short Decor
Creating visual interest is key to a well-decorated console table. Start by incorporating tall pieces, such as a floor lamp, a tall vase, or a sculptural piece of art. Balance this height with shorter items, like a stack of books, a tray with decorative objects, or a bowl of fruit. This layering technique adds depth and dimension to your display.

Tall Vases and Flowers
Add a pop of color and life with tall vases filled with fresh or artificial flowers. Choose a variety of heights and textures for added interest. For a cohesive look, match the vase color to the room's accent hues or opt for a classic clear glass or metallic finish.
Artwork and Mirrors
Hang a striking piece of art or a large mirror above the console table to create a focal point and tie the room together. Ensure the piece is appropriately sized, ideally around two-thirds the width of the table. Group smaller artworks or photographs in a gallery wall arrangement for a more eclectic look.
Play with Texture and Materials
Incorporating various textures and materials adds warmth and depth to your console table display. Mix and match materials like wood, metal, glass, and ceramics to create a dynamic and inviting space. Here are some ideas to help you achieve this:

- Wood: Incorporate wooden trays, bowls, or decorative objects to complement the console table's natural material and bring a touch of rustic charm.
- Metal: Add metallic accents through candle holders, vases, or decorative objects. Opt for finishes that complement your room's color scheme, such as brass, copper, or silver.
- Glass: Introduce glass elements like vases, bowls, or decorative objects to reflect light and create a sense of airiness.
- Ceramics: Display an assortment of ceramic pots, vases, or decorative items for a touch of organic warmth and texture.
Lighting: Ambiance and Functionality
Console tables are an excellent opportunity to incorporate ambient lighting, creating a cozy atmosphere and enhancing the overall aesthetic of your space. Consider the following lighting ideas:
Floor Lamps
Choose a floor lamp with an adjustable head to provide targeted task lighting for reading or working. Opt for a style that complements your room's aesthetic, such as mid-century modern, industrial, or bohemian.
Table Lamps
Add a table lamp for soft, ambient lighting. Select a lamp with a shade that diffuses light gently, creating a warm and inviting glow. Consider using a smart lamp with adjustable color temperature and brightness for added convenience.
String Lights and Candles
For a touch of whimsy and romance, string up a set of fairy lights or place a collection of candles in varying heights on the console table. Opt for battery-operated candles for safety and convenience.
Organize with Trays and Boxes
Keep your console table clutter-free and visually appealing with the help of trays and boxes. Group small decorative items, such as candles, books, or trinkets, on trays for a cohesive and organized look. Use boxes or baskets to hide unsightly items like remote controls or magazines, maintaining a clean and polished appearance.
Personalize with Decorative Objects
Infuse your console table with personality by incorporating decorative objects that reflect your interests and travels. Display unique souvenirs, family photos, or treasured keepsakes alongside more traditional decorative items. Rotate these objects periodically to keep your display fresh and engaging.
